Practical manual action DMR
I accidentally made something like a DMR, but it's a manual action.
I pragmatically made a practical manual action DMR:
Since the 60s or 70s, they've been designed around semi-autos for quick follow-up shots and accurate target suppression, but they can also be pushed into a frontline combat role instead of just support. They're practical from 50 out to 600 yard combat rifles with good 1-2 MOA accuracy.
But the Savage Impulse is weird, even though it's a manual action: it can do that with its straight-pull action and a good LPVO. The Context also semi auto are harder to come by within civil market within jurisdiction and this is pragmatically what you can get for a high capacity practical rifle that is also ambi. Me shooting with old stock which I hated with a passion for lots of reasons:
https://youtu.be/ZY0nwc53SzM?si=AZJTkMcNaI9Qpav0
https://youtube.com/shorts/90YSZTualeo?si=zG2CsFGv9G3_zrOQ
The At One stock makes the rifle way easier to handle, with better balance and a chunkier front end for me to grip. It's much more pointable and can be shot from the shoulder easily.
Apparently, Boyds has a taller comb for cheek rise, but I didn't realize I needed to order it, and I'm annoyed it doesn't just come standard with the At One because it cost a bloody $100 usd to order it.
I just sanded the barrel channel a bit, wrapping sandpaper around the barrel and moving it back and forth to give it more free float room by thickness of the sandpaper. It was a little tight and it seems good now with that technique, but otherwise it dropped right in.
The optic is a PA Slx 1-8x24ffp ACSS raptor, and the loads I've handloaded line up with the reticle with this optic height of 2.23". I'm not wanting to lower it either because my head position and where the butt lands in my shoulder pocket feel comfortable. The bolt throw is long on the rifle, and when prone, I need enough length of pull to feel comfortable, which is why the optic is mounted so far back: it only has 3.2" eye relief.
